Things to Do around Habkern

Habkern, a region in the Bernese Oberland of Switzerland, is characterized by its diverse landscapes. The area features marshlands, limestone and karst formations, and gentle hills, providing a varied terrain for outdoor activities. This natural setting supports several sports like hiking, road cycling, mountain biking, touring cycling, and more. The geography of Habkern makes it a destination for those seeking active experiences in a mountain environment.

What are the main hiking attractions in Habkern?

Habkern's hiking attractions include the Lombachalp, known for its extensive moorlands and unique limestone formations. The Augstmatthorn, Habkern's home mountain, offers panoramic views of the Bernese Alps and Lake Brienz. The Grünenberg Pass is also a notable area for hikers.

What is the Augstmatthorn and its significance?

The Augstmatthorn (2137m) is Habkern's home mountain and part of the Brienzergrat. It offers views of the Eiger, Mönch, and Jungfrau peaks, and Lake Brienz. It is also known as the site where the first ibex colony in Canton Bern was reintroduced.

What is the Lombachalp known for?

The Lombachalp is a significant natural feature above Habkern, recognized for its mystical moors, fir and mountain pine forests, and unique limestone formations. Spanning 86 square kilometers (approximately 33 square miles), it is one of Switzerland's largest moorland areas and a nature conservation site.

What is the Siebenhengste-Hohgant Cave System?

The Siebenhengste-Hohgant Cave System is an extensive underground cave network located in the Habkern region. It contributes to the area's geological interest, characterized by limestone and karst formations. This system is a notable natural feature of the Bernese Oberland.
